How long does it take to pull out a gearbox?

Changing a gearbox is one of the more complex tasks that you can perform in your home garage, but with a little preparation and planning it can be completed in around a working day of eight hours. As with all mechanical work on your car you should only perform your gearbox change on a flat surface in a dry environment.

What to do if your gearshift button gets stuck?

Check the Gear Shift Sensor Many cars have a sensor button that you will find below the brake pedal. This button must be activated before using the gearshift. If the sensor button gets stuck, then this may prevent the gearshift from moving.

What does it mean when your transmission is stuck in second gear?

This mode will lock the transmission in second or third gear and you will be unable to move it. This feature was designed to guard the transmission until the driver reaches an auto repair shop where the problem is typically diagnosed.
